1993 Mitsubishi Lancer vs. 1986 Mitsubishi Magna

To start off, 1993 Mitsubishi Lancer is newer by 7 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1986 Mitsubishi Magna.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1986 Mitsubishi Magna would be higher. At 2,553 cc (4 cylinders), 1986 Mitsubishi Magna is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, both vehicles can yield 111 horse power. So under normal driving conditions, the acceleration of both vehicles should be relatively similar.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1986 Mitsubishi Magna weights approximately 290 kg more than 1993 Mitsubishi Lancer.

Let's talk about torque, 1986 Mitsubishi Magna (195 Nm @ 2800 RPM) has 58 more torque (in Nm) than 1993 Mitsubishi Lancer. (137 Nm @ 5000 RPM). This means 1986 Mitsubishi Magna will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1993 Mitsubishi Lancer.

Compare all specifications:

1993 Mitsubishi Lancer 1986 Mitsubishi Magna
Make Mitsubishi Mitsubishi
Model Lancer Magna
Year Released 1993 1986
Body Type Station Wagon Station Wagon
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 1597 cc 2553 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Horse Power 111 HP 111 HP
Engine RPM 6000 RPM 5200 RPM
Torque 137 Nm 195 Nm
Torque RPM 5000 RPM 2800 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Vehicle Weight 1035 kg 1325 kg
Vehicle Length 4280 mm 4730 mm
Vehicle Width 1700 mm 1770 mm
Vehicle Height 1480 mm 1400 mm
